DeployPing is the little bot that posts deploy status into team channels at Quillfort. It polls the Lanternwave pipeline API, dedupes noisy events, and only pings humans when a rollout stalls. Most of the behavior you'll want to tweak lives in one spot. The current tuning constants are listed below.

constants for yagaf-taweg:
WEIGHTS = {
    "belael": 881,
    "pelael": 167,
    "ulaix": 116,
}

## Artifact Signing — SDK Parity Notes (Weekly Sync)

Kestrel SDK for Android reached parity with the Swift client this sprint: offline queueing, batched telemetry, and retry semantics now match. Both SDKs ship as signed artifacts from the same pipeline. Remaining gap: background sync throttling, targeted next sprint. Verify both release bundles before tagging. Both artifacts validate against the shared signing key below.

signing key of kawig-fafog = bky19_6Fypv1qws7J8qJtaYjX

The canary and prod fleets have diverged on retry behavior. Prod retries with exponential backoff capped at six attempts; canary was manually patched last month to ten attempts with jitter, and the change never landed in the config repo. Result: duplicate deliveries for partners during yesterday's outage, and alert thresholds no longer match reality. On-call should reconcile canary back to the declared state and confirm the dedupe window covers the longer retry tail. The declared production configuration is as follows.

config for faduf-yahap:
[lamvan]
team = rusael
access_code = ac_ac22dc
owner = druius.istdor
host = lamvan.novacio.example
port = 8443
peer = soreth.xolmario.corp
salt = 0768e68d
pin = 8310

Quick heads-up on Pinwheel UI versioning: we cut a minor release every sprint, and anything touching component props needs a changeset file in the PR. No changeset, no merge — the bot will nag you. Majors are rare and go through the design council first. The full policy, with examples of what counts as breaking, lives on the internal page below.

wiki page, bahip-yahip: https://grafana.qirvanlabs.corp/browse/display/projects/cc3a1b9dbfc9